Public Meeting Disclosure
The East Lansing City Council is committed to conducting their affairs in an ethical, open and transparent manner. Policy Resolution 2012-1 (PDF) requires the disclosure of meetings between individual City Council members and developers, vendors, contractors, applicants or union staff representatives who have active business with the City or are planning to engage in business with the City that would require Council action. The meeting will be disclosed within 1 calendar week or prior to taking any action on the matter discussed, whichever is sooner. This policy does not apply to meetings that are subject to the Open Meetings Act, phone conversations, mail, email communications or meetings in which no active or proposed business that would require Council action is discussed.
